Output 3c884154d33e9dfeaa1cc16fb34d52f12113d19619c278cc63ce64592111d08a:0

value
29403117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 278c0814b051525da7b87aaa79335fe29a267053 OP_EQUAL
address
35J82b7J5UyyzeuYs3SpjEve1r74v44zcx
transaction
3c884154d33e9dfeaa1cc16fb34d52f12113d19619c278cc63ce64592111d08a
spent
true